perl怎么处理excel内容

avatar
作者
筋斗云
阅读量:1

Perl可以使用Spreadsheet::ParseExcel模块来处理Excel内容。该模块可以解析Excel文件并提取其中的数据。下面是一个简单的示例:

use strict; use warnings; use Spreadsheet::ParseExcel;  # 打开Excel文件 my $parser   = Spreadsheet::ParseExcel->new(); my $workbook = $parser->parse('example.xls');  if ( !defined $workbook ) {     die $parser->error(), ".\n"; }  # 获取第一个工作表 my $worksheet = $workbook->worksheet(0);  # 获取行数和列数 my ( $row_min, $row_max ) = $worksheet->row_range(); my ( $col_min, $col_max ) = $worksheet->col_range();  # 遍历每一行 for my $row ( $row_min .. $row_max ) {     # 遍历每一列     for my $col ( $col_min .. $col_max ) {         # 获取单元格对象         my $cell = $worksheet->get_cell( $row, $col );                  # 获取单元格的值         if ($cell) {             my $value = $cell->value();             print "($row, $col): $value\n";         }     } } 

这个示例使用了Spreadsheet::ParseExcel模块来解析Excel文件,并获取第一个工作表的行数和列数。然后使用嵌套循环遍历每个单元格,获取其值并打印出来。你可以根据自己的需求进行相应的数据处理。

广告一刻

为您即时展示最新活动产品广告消息,让您随时掌握产品活动新动态!